Understanding the Root Causes of Local Traffic Congestion

Before implementing solutions, it’s essential to identify the primary factors contributing to traffic congestion in your community. According to research by the Texas A&M Transportation Institute, congestion typically arises from a combination of demand exceeding roadway capacity, traffic incidents, and inefficient traffic management.

  • High Vehicle Volume: During peak hours, the number of vehicles on roads often surpasses capacity, causing slowdowns.
  • Traffic Incidents and Roadwork: Accidents, road maintenance, and construction reduce available lanes and disrupt traffic flow.
  • Poor Traffic Signal Coordination: Unsynchronized traffic lights can increase stop-and-go conditions, leading to backups.
  • Limited Alternative Routes and Public Transit Options: Without viable alternatives, drivers rely heavily on main roads, exacerbating congestion.

Recognizing these causes allows communities to focus on targeted interventions rather than generic or ineffective measures.

Implementing Practical Traffic Management Solutions

Industry experts recommend a multi-faceted approach combining infrastructure improvements, technology deployment, and policy adjustments to manage congestion effectively.

Optimizing Traffic Signal Timing

Studies show that synchronizing traffic signals along busy corridors can reduce travel times by 10-15% and decrease vehicle stops by up to 20%. This optimization works by creating “green waves” that allow vehicles to move through multiple intersections without stopping. Cities in California such as Los Angeles and San Diego have successfully piloted adaptive signal control technologies that adjust in real-time based on traffic volumes.

Enhancing Incident Management

Prompt detection and clearance of traffic incidents are critical to minimizing congestion duration. Based on established practices, deploying cameras, sensors, and quick-response teams can reduce incident clearance times by 25-40%, significantly improving traffic flow during unexpected disruptions.

Expanding and Promoting Alternative Transportation Modes

Encouraging public transit use, carpooling, cycling, and walking can reduce the number of single-occupancy vehicles on the road. According to the California Department of Transportation (Caltrans), expanding dedicated bus lanes and improving transit frequency can increase ridership by 10-20% over several years. Local governments can support these efforts by investing in bike lanes, pedestrian-friendly infrastructure, and incentives for ridesharing.

Community Engagement and Policy Measures

Successful congestion mitigation often depends on community involvement and supportive policies.

Implementing Congestion Pricing and Demand Management

Congestion pricing, which charges drivers a fee for using certain roads during peak times, has been effective in cities like London and Singapore, reducing traffic volumes by 15-20%. While it may require careful local adaptation, such policies can encourage off-peak travel and alternative transportation use. Industry experts suggest that transparent communication and phased implementation are key to community acceptance.

Promoting Remote Work and Flexible Schedules

In light of recent shifts in work patterns, encouraging businesses to adopt telecommuting and flexible hours can reduce peak period traffic. Studies indicate that even a 10% increase in remote working days can decrease peak hour congestion noticeably. Local governments can facilitate this by partnering with employers and providing resources to support workforce flexibility.

Monitoring Progress and Adjusting Strategies

Traffic congestion solutions require ongoing evaluation to remain effective. Establishing performance metrics such as average travel speed, incident clearance time, and transit ridership helps track progress. Many California cities utilize traffic management centers and data analytics platforms to monitor conditions in real-time and adjust strategies accordingly.
